Understanding AI in SEO
When we talk about AI in SEO, we mainly talk about using machine learning or advanced algorithms aimed at enhancing search engine functions. With the help of these technologies, search engines are able to track user behaviour better and deliver more accurate results. One of the best examples of this is Google’s RankBrain. It is an AI-based system that intercepts user queries and gives the most relevant answer to the user. Now, technologies like this have pushed SEO from merely analysing the keywords to understanding the search Intent and needs of the user.

Optimising for AI-Driven Search Engines
AI has changed how content is ranked. Search engines now look beyond keyword density to factors like content relevance, user engagement, and website performance. This makes optimising content for AI-driven search engines crucial. Modern SEO strategies focus on user experience, quality content, and technical aspects like page load speed and mobile-friendliness. For instance, Google’s Core Web Vitals emphasise page speed and interactivity, factors that AI algorithms heavily consider.
AI in Keyword Research and Analytics
AI also plays an important role in keyword research. There are tools that analyse search intents and user trends, and based on the search volume, they are able to provide insights into long-tail keywords and trending queries. SEMrush and MOZ help businesses with in-depth keyword research. Furthermore, AI tools like Google Analytics 4 (GA4) and HubSpot process large datasets to identify user behaviour patterns, track website performance, and predict future search trends. Using these insights, marketers can easily adjust their strategies in real-time and make sure that their website is adaptable to user behaviour.
Voice Search and AI Integration
In 2024, virtual assistants such as Siri, Google Assistant and Alexa have become more powerful and resourceful. Advancement voice search has led to marketers optimising their content in the form of direct queries and answers. This is particularly important as voice search queries tend to be longer and more specific than text-based searches. AI tools such as AnswerThePublic can help you in figuring out all these long-tail queries.
The Role of AI in User Experience (UX)
User experience is now a major ranking factor, and AI plays a critical role in improving UX on websites. AI tools like Hotjar and Crazy Egg analyse how users interact with a website, identifying friction points that might cause them to leave. This data can be used to optimise website navigation, enhance page layouts, and personalise content delivery, all of which contribute to better user retention and higher rankings.
AI and Link Building Strategies
Link building remains a core part of SEO, and AI is making it more strategic. AI tools like BuzzSumo and Linkody can identify high-authority websites, analyse backlink profiles, and pinpoint opportunities for earning quality links. This shift makes it easier to develop a robust link-building strategy that aligns with search engine expectations while avoiding spammy tactics that could result in penalties.
